Abstract
The present invention discloses a signal processing device for processing a differential signal from a sensor at a prescribed signal frequency, having a positive signal input (-), which is couplable to a positive sensor output of the sensor, and a negative signal input (-), which is couplable to a negative sensor output of the sensor, having a positive signal output (-) and having a negative signal output (-), having a first frequency-dependent resistance (CH) between the positive signal input (-) and the positive signal output (-) and having a second frequency-dependent resistance (CL) between the negative signal input (-) and the negative signal output (-), wherein the first and second frequency-dependent resistances (CH, CL) are designed to allow electrical signals at the prescribed signal frequency to pass in approximately unattenuated fashion, having a first voltage divider (), which is arranged at least in part in parallel with the first frequency-dependent resistance (CH) and is designed to divide a voltage between the positive signal input (-) and the positive signal output (-) using a prescribed ratio, having a second voltage divider (), which is arranged at least in part in parallel with the second frequency-dependent resistance (CL) and is designed to divide a voltage between the negative signal input (-) and the negative signal output (-) using a prescribed ratio. Further, the present invention discloses a control device for an electric machine.
